#deffc2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#deffc2 is composed of 87.1% red, 100% green and 76.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.9%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 92.5 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 88%. #deffc2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#bdff85. Closest websafe color is: #ccffcc.

#deffc2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#deffc2 has RGB values of R:222, G:255, B:194 and CMYK values of C:0.13, M:0, Y:0.24, K:0. Its decimal value is 14614466.
